About Y. Nagashima

Y. Nagashima is a scholar working on Nuclear and High Energy Physics, Radiation, Mechanics of Materials,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and Aerospace Engineering, having authored 219 papers that have together received 2.7k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Muon and positron interactions and applications (100 papers), Atomic and Molecular Physics (64 papers), Particle accelerators and beam dynamics (29 papers), Graphene research and applications (27 papers), Quantum Chromodynamics and Particle Interactions (26 papers), Particle physics theoretical and experimental studies (25 papers), Nuclear Physics and Applications (23 papers) and Nuclear physics research studies (21 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Nuclear and High Energy Physics (1.1k citations), Radiation (416 citations), Mechanics of Materials (1.1k citations),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ics (1.1k citations) and Catalysis (121 citations). Y. Nagashima has collaborated with scholars based in Japan, United States and Russia. Frequent co-authors include Toshio Hyodo, Koji Michishio, Haruo Saito, T. Kurihara, Yasuyoshi Nagai, Harumi Suzuki, A. Ichimura, F. Lobkowicz, T. Mikumo and Ken Wada. Their work appears in journals such as Physical Review Letters, Nuclear Instruments and Methods in Physics Research Section A Accelerators Spectrometers Detectors and Associated Equipment, Nuclear Instruments and Methods in Physics Research Section B Beam Interactions with Materials and Atoms, Physics Letters B and The European Physical Journal D.
